Install and Configure the Recipes

On your Oracle Integration instance, install the recipes to deploy and configure the integrations and associated resources.

Install the recipes on your Oracle Integration instance. See Install a Recipe or Accelerator.

After you've installed the recipes, configure the following resources:

Configure the REST Twitter Connection

  1. In the Connections section, click the connection name.
  2. In the Properties section, enter the following details:
    Field Information to Enter
    Connection Type Select REST API Base URL.
    Connection URL Enter the connection URL in the following format: https://<oracle_integration_server_name>:<port_number>
  3. Click Test to ensure that your connection is successfully configured.
    A message confirms if your test is successful.
  4. Click Save. If prompted, click Save again.
  5. To return to the project workspace, click Go back Back icon.

Configure the Twitter Connection

  1. In the Connections section, click the connection name.
  2. In the Security section, enter the following details:
    Field Information to Enter
    Consumer Key (API Key) Enter the API key obtained while configuring Twitter. See Before You Install the Recipes.
    Consumer Secret (API Secret) Enter the API secret obtained while configuring Twitter.
    Access Token Enter the access token obtained while configuring Twitter.
    Access Secret Enter the access secret obtained while configuring Twitter.
  3. Click Test to ensure that your connection is successfully configured.
    A message confirms if your test is successful.
  4. Click Save. If prompted, click Save again.
  5. To return to the project workspace, click Go back Back icon.
